For new Owner Occupier loans and P&I repayments.For 2017, business income of $285,000 minus $102,000 in expenses = $183,000 plus $8,150 in depreciation = $191,150 net income. In order to calculate the monthly qualifying income, $209,400 (2016) is added to $191,150 (2017) = $400,550 total net income, which is averaged for 24 months = $16,689.58/month. It can be tough for some business owners to secure a real estate mortgage. Hard money loans allow these individuals to take out a loan backed simply by the value of the property. While this offers less stringent credit requirements, hard money lenders often lend only around 70% of the collateralized property’s value.Business loan calculator.
